I can confirm. And their payouts for tier1 are quite high - I think it was up to around $1-1.5 USD [for US] depending on install-rate. But you need real traffic and go through their approval process checking your website etc.
 
yeah the golden era of installcore is long gone. if you have decent seo traffic you need to be really careful with ppi nowadays. most of these bundlers will get your domain flagged by chrome and windows defender within a few days and then your traffic is dead. if you still want to risk it installunion is okay but like the other guy said they are strict on traffic quality. maybe look into desktop push or search arbitrage instead, pays decent and wont kill your site rankings as fast...
